nervosity

/ˌnɜrvˈɑsəti/
noun
  1. The quality or state of being nervous; nervousness or anxiety.
    • His nervosity was obvious from the way he kept tapping his foot.
    • The nervosity in the room grew as the deadline approached.
    • She tried to calm her nervosity with deep breaths.
